Set in the ashes of a destroyed England, 2,000 years in the future after nuclear war has demolished civilization, the novel follows the narrator and protagonist, Riddley Walker, as he seeks to uncover truth and history. “Inland,” as Riddley’s world is now known, has been obliterated and mankind is slowly rebuilding civilization in what reflects the English Iron Age.
